------- Additional Comments From chris at chrisgrau.com  2006-05-10 19:54 EST -------
I contacted Graham Nelson regarding this issue.  He has his reasons for not
wanting to use an OSI-approved license.  In his words,

> I am nervous of the GPL, and its cognates. Not because I dislike
> the principle of thing, or do not share the generally egalitarian
> outlook - but because I want to keep the definition of the language
> stable. I therefore don't want to give people the right to create
> derivative works. All the other rights are fine - open source,
> compile it yourself, distribute it yourself, no fees or patents,
> use it even commercially without permission, sure. I just don't
> want Inform to be like awk, with no copy of awk compatible
> with any other on points of detail.

I can understand where he's coming from on this and I'm not convinced I want to
change his mind.  I'm going to go ahead and let the issue drop.  I appreciate
the attention from both Jason and Hans.
